K991913 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the PENTAMIX 2. Classified as Amalgamator, Dental, Ac-powered (product code EFD), Class I - General Controls.

Submitted by Espe Dental AG (Bavaria D-82228 Seefeld, DE).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on July 26, 1999 after a review of 49 days - a notably fast clearance cycle.

This device falls under the Dental F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 872.3100 - the FDA dental device regulatory framework. The Traditional 510(k) pathway establishes clearance through substantial equivalence to a legally marketed predicate device, without requiring clinical trial data.

What this classification means

Class I devices are subject to general controls only and most are exempt from 510(k) premarket notification. They represent the lowest regulatory burden in the FDA device framework.
